Canada’s Largest Mud and Music Festival, which used to be held in Bonnyville, moved to Cold Lake last year and is returning to the same location of Cold Lake Agricultural Society Grounds this summer.
The eighth edition of the festival is scheduled to take place from August 17 to 20.
The 2023 edition will see Finger Eleven, James Barker Band, and The Road Hammers on stage.
If you have not heard about this popular summer festival in Alberta, here is a rundown of all the mud-flinging activities planned for this year: CMRO Mud Racing, Alberta Mud Racing (Quads), Enduro-Cross, Rock Crawlers, Lawn Mower Racing, Tuff Trucks and Mega Trucks.

What: Spectators will get “muddified” during the day while watching Canada’s largest four-wheel-drive vehicles and super-modified machines compete in mud pits for top prizes from the Canadian Mud Racing Organization.

Racers will beat the clock while battling through the mud during the three days of this action-packed event, including demolition derbies, lawnmower racing and tuff trucks. With four days of mud, two nights of music and a lifetime of memories, Extreme Mudfest is not to be missed!
When: August 17th- 20th, 2023
Wednesday, August 16th – Early Camping + Battle of the Bands!
Thursday, August 17th – Extreme Kick-off
Friday, August 18th – Racing + Finger Eleven + Afterhours + Softball
Saturday, August 19th – Racing + Mudrun + James Barker Band + Road Hammers + Afterhours + Softball
Sunday, August 20th – FAMILY DAY + Awards Blowout Party + Softball
Where: Cold Lake Agricultural Society Grounds, 4608 38 Ave, Cold Lake, AB T9M 1K6
How Much: $29 & up
